Nutritional Considerations
The nutritional content of chicken, including calories, proteins, fats, and vitamins, can vary based on the cut and cooking method. For instance, chicken breast is known for being low in fat and calories but high in protein, making it a popular choice for health enthusiasts. On the other hand, thighs and wings have a higher fat content, which increases their caloric value.

Impact of Cooking Methods
The method of cooking significantly affects the caloric content of chicken. Grilling or baking chicken without added oils keeps the calorie count low. In contrast, frying significantly increases the calorie and fat content of chicken due to the absorption of oil during cooking.

What are the health benefits of consuming Walmart chicken products?
Consuming Walmart chicken products can have several health benefits due to their high protein content and relatively low calorie count. Chicken is an excellent source of lean protein, which is essential for building and repairing muscles, organs, and tissues in the body. Additionally, chicken is rich in essential nutrients like niacin, vitamin B6, and selenium, which support immune function, energy metabolism, and overall health. Moderate consumption of chicken as part of a balanced diet can help support weight management, improve muscle function, and reduce the risk of chronic diseases like heart disease and type 2 diabetes.

Are Walmart chicken products safe to consume, and what safety measures are in place?
Walmart chicken products are safe to consume when handled and cooked properly. The company has implemented various safety measures to ensure the quality and safety of their chicken products, including regular testing for bacteria like Salmonella and E. coli. Walmart also adheres to strict food safety guidelines and regulations, such as those set by the USDA and FDA. Additionally, the company provides clear labeling and instructions on how to handle and cook their chicken products safely.
To minimize the risk of foodborne illness, it’s essential to follow proper food handling and cooking practices when consuming Walmart chicken products. This includes washing hands thoroughly before and after handling raw chicken, cooking chicken to an internal temperature of at least 165°F (74°C), and refrigerating or freezing chicken products promptly after purchase.
